just a question on how you were originally doing it...did you save them as 8-bit PNG or 24-bit? 8-bit coloring works exactly like GIF compression, so that might be part of the problem. also, it looks like it's just not properly aligned (it's a bit off on top of the hill) and that could be messing with the gradient of the sky.
